Guillermo Patricio Kelly (b. Avellaneda, Buenos Aires, Argentina, 29 July 1921 – d. Buenos Aires, July 1, 2005) was a politician and activist, the leader of the Nationalist Liberation Alliance (ALN) of Argentina from 1953 to 1955. He led the party to drop its former antisemitism. Arrested after the military coup in 1955, Kelly escaped and fled the country. He later returned to Argentina and became active again, this time in left-wing politics.
